Inverter Maintenance Checklist: Ensure a Hassle-free Power Conversion Experience
Inverters are an essential component in any power conversion system. They are responsible for converting direct current (DC) power from sources such as solar panels or batteries into alternating current (AC) power that can be used to power our homes, offices, and industries. As with any electrical equipment, regular maintenance of inverters is crucial to ensure their smooth operation and prevent any potential issues. 1. Visual Inspection:
Regularly inspecting your inverters is the first step towards preventive maintenance. Check for any signs of physical damage, loose connections, or corrosion. Pay close attention to the cooling fans and ensure they are clean and free from debris. Additionally, examine the wiring for any signs of wear and tear, and replace any damaged cables or connectors promptly.
2. Cleanliness:
Dust and dirt can hamper the performance of your inverters, leading to overheating and reduced efficiency. Clean the external surfaces of the inverters using a soft cloth and mild detergent. Take extra care while cleaning the vents and cooling fans to remove any accumulated dust. Ensure that the inverter is turned off and disconnected from the power source before performing any cleaning tasks.
3. Control Panel Inspection:
The control panel is the interface through which the user interacts with the inverter. Ensure that all buttons and switches are functioning correctly. If any buttons are sticking or showing signs of wear, it is advisable to replace them. Check the display for any error codes or abnormal readings, and take appropriate action to address them.
4. Internal Inspection:
While it is essential to avoid tampering with the internal components of inverters without proper training, periodically inspecting the internal circuitry is crucial. Look for loose connections, burn marks, or signs of overheating on capacitors, resistors, and other components. If any abnormalities are detected, it is recommended to seek professional assistance for repairs.
5. Firmware Updates:
Inverters often have firmware that controls their operation and performance. Check the manufacturer's website periodically to see if any new firmware updates are available. By keeping your inverter's firmware up to date, you can benefit from improved features, bug fixes, and enhanced efficiency.
6. Monitoring Software:
Many modern inverters come with monitoring software that allows you to track their performance and diagnose any issues remotely. Install the manufacturer's recommended monitoring software and regularly check for any fault alerts or deviations from the expected performance. Addressing any problems at an early stage can prevent severe damage to the inverter.
7. Regular System Checks:
Apart from the inverters themselves, it is essential to inspect the entire power conversion system regularly. Check the wiring, control devices, and protection systems to ensure they are functioning correctly. Verify that the battery connections, if applicable, are tight and corrosion-free. Regularly test the system's performance by running it under normal load conditions and monitor the output for any irregularities.
8. Battery Maintenance:
If your inverter is connected to a battery bank, proper maintenance of the batteries is crucial for the overall performance of the system. Follow the manufacturer's guidelines for battery maintenance, such as checking the electrolyte levels, cleaning the terminals, and equalizing the batteries periodically. Proper battery maintenance ensures optimal charging and discharge cycles, thereby extending the life of your inverters.
9. Safety Measures:
Never overlook safety while performing inverter maintenance. Make sure to turn off the inverter and disconnect it from the power source before conducting any inspection or cleaning tasks. Follow all safety protocols outlined by the manufacturer, such as wearing appropriate personal protective equipment (PPE) and avoiding contact with live wires.
10. Professional Assistance:
While regular maintenance is essential, some tasks are best left to the professionals. Regularly schedule professional maintenance visits to ensure a thorough examination of your inverters. Professionals have the expertise and tools to identify potential issues that may go unnoticed during your routine inspections.
